Jim Colquhoun on Sony VPL-FHZ65 We've heard a lot about laser-based projection over the last three or four years. From the outset, the technology promised low maintenance and long lamp life. Early models were cool (literally), but they were just not very bright. Finally, there are now some real laser-based options, including Sony's most recent LED projector, the VPL-FHZ65, which is aimed squarely at the installation market. When the projector arrived, what struck me first was its form. I am so used to projectors that present as a large lump that hangs from the ceiling accompanied by a tangle of wires—never pretty and often cursed by those who care about room aesthetics. MORE>>
